Body Found In Wooded Area Of Abingdon Identified

ABINGDON, Md. (WJZ/AP) -- The Harford County Sheriff's Office has identified the body of a man found in a wooded area of Abingdon.

Deputies were called at 2:30 p.m. Tuesday and found Laron Tavonte Bell in the 1300-block of Harford Town Drive.

Bell had been reported missing by his grandmother on Sept. 15, 2012. Bell, who lived with his grandmother, was last seen leaving his girlfriend's house Sept. 9 at about 4:30 p.m.

The sheriff's office says detectives found no obvious signs of foul play. The medical examiner's office will determine the cause and manner of death.
